Does the satellite signal lose energy during its transmission?

For most of the time, the only loss is the small amount absorbed by the atmosphere, which isn't significant. There is somewhat more loss temporarily, when the RF signal goes through rain. The major cause of the apparent loss in signal strength at great distances is the fact that the transmitted signal spreads as it covers more distance. So the farther you are from the source with an antenna of a certain fixed size, the less power your antenna collects, because the power is spread thinner.

What is the attenuation loss and how it related to distance?

Attenuation loss refers to the reduction in signal strength or power as it travels through a medium, such as a cable or air. It is directly related to distance, meaning the further the signal travels, the greater the attenuation loss. This is because signal energy is dispersed and absorbed over distance, leading to a decrease in signal strength.

What is the loss of a signals strength as it travels away from its source?

The loss of a signal's strength as it travels away from its source is known as attenuation. Attenuation can be caused by factors such as distance, obstacles, interference, and the medium through which the signal is traveling. As a signal travels further from its source, it experiences a decrease in power and may become weaker or distorted.


Is it possible to transmit the digital signal using radio transmission without any loss?

No, it is not possible to transmit a digital signal using radio transmission without any loss. Radio signals can be affected by interference, signal attenuation, and other environmental factors that can degrade the signal quality. Error correction techniques can help mitigate these losses, but there will still be some loss in transmission.
